Newmar motorhome recall in Canada: Entry door latch may fail
In plain language
This recall affects certain 2012 and 2023 Newmar Bay Star, Bay Star Sport, and Canyon Star motorhomes in Canada. The entry door latch could fail, preventing the door from opening. This could increase the risk of injury in an emergency.
What to do
- Contact your dealer or manufacturer to schedule the free repair.
- Follow any safety instructions in the notice.
